Introduction

Sonimod, a leader in the online food delivery industry, is exploring autonomous delivery drones with a focus on enhancing customer experience. To integrate drones effectively, Sonimod is investigating current delivery challenges and how to further improve the ordering experience for users.

The Challenges

PROBLEM #1

Long Wait Times

Users frequently encounter extended wait times for their orders, leading to feelings of hunger and impatience. Whether due to traffic congestion, inefficient route planning, or delays in food preparation, the prolonged waiting period diminishes the overall satisfaction of the delivery experience.

PROBLEM #2

Address Change

Users often encounter difficulty when attempting to change their delivery address. Whether due to a lack of intuitive interface design or buried settings, the process proves difficult, causing frustration and inconvenience for users needing to update their delivery location.

Defining the Problem

How might we streamline the process of ordering food through Sonimod?

Design Process

ONLINE ETHNOGRAPHY

User Perspectives and Insights on Competitor Delivery Services

Through an online ethnography, we gained valuable insights into the user experience of existing competitor delivery services. By analyzing online comments and posts related to UberEats and DoorDash, we uncovered key challenges faced by users, including long wait times, unreliable delivery services, and poor ordering experiences.

INTERVIEWS

By conducting interviews, we identified user needs that Sonimod can address through its delivery service.

Filter, Sort and Categorise

"I want to efficiently order my food, including the flexibility to sort food items"

Users want to easily find their frequently ordered meals, and sort through food options with ease. This can include features such as categorization, sorting and filtering.

Updates on Delivery Time

"I want to receive my food deliveries with regular updates of the delivery time."

Users value fast deliveries with constant updates on the estimated time of delivery.

Reflection

Sonimod (yes, it's Dominos flipped) was a turning point in my design career, which served as the catalyst for me to learn Figma. We worked on curating screens for Sonimod, and I was responsible for developing screens for the desktop experience. I chose the desktop experience to challenge myself as to design for a screen with a larger surface area.

We began the project with background research and proceeded to identify the user's needs. This process helped us better construct 'how might we' statements, allowing us to envision the goals the user is trying to achieve through Sonimod. I took the initiative to interview and conduct ethnographic research to understand the needs of users. By doing so, we were able to frame the design challenges that encourage us to innovate on the types of designs we can produce and solve the challenges that users feel.

Sketching the initial designs was a great way to quickly validate ideas and design concepts. Moving forward, I have practiced sketching before working on my interface designs, as sketching allows me to bring my thoughts on paper and quickly receive feedback from my peers, instead of spending too much time on Figma.

As we progressed to high-fidelity prototypes, we conducted a heuristic evaluation to validate our designs. Additionally, this is a practice I will be using as a product designer, as it enables me to effectively evaluate my designs.
